About this experience
Hi I'm Conchúr! I run a social media page on Belfast history called Document Belfast and I'm passionate about our amazing city! Come take in the sights, sounds and hidden history of Belfast with a local guide born and raised in the city. Discover the history of the city from Bronze aged settlements, to conquest and rebellion and the infamous and heart-breaking Troubles. We have something for everyone on this full walking tour of Belfast City Centre filled with the famous Belfast humour, a bit of craic, and of course local knowledge that only a Belfaster can give! Most people leave our tour learning something new and unexpected about our wonderful city! We hope to see you on the trails!

What you'll see and do
Belfast City Hall
The jewel in the crown of Belfast
10 minutes here
Titanic Memorial Garden
A memorial to the victims of the Titanic Disaster
10 minutes here
A hidden history awaits on this historic street, with some famous residents!
10 minutes here
The Garrick Bar
Famous local bar from 1870
Pass by without stopping
Daniel Joseph Jaffe Memorial Fountain
Memorial to famous German Born, Belfast Entrepreneur
5 minutes here
Bittles Bar
Famous, and sometimes infamous, Bar from 1860
Pass by without stopping
Secret Features on this popular hotel, across the road we visit the Hidden Troubles Memorial
15 minutes here
Albert Memorial Clock Tower
The Leaning Tower of Belfast!
5 minutes here
McHugh's
The oldest building in Belfast with a secret history!
8 minutes here
Big Fish
The Salmon of Knowledge...make sure to kiss for good luck!
5 minutes here
We discover the famous history of the Belfast entries, Belfast in revolution and the original Belfast Castle site!
20 minutes here
First Presbyterian Church Belfast
Home to revolutionaries and some of the most famous people in Belfast, this is the oldest church in the city. We will check out the wonderful statue to Frederick Douglass nearby
15 minutes here
Kelly's Cellars
Belfast's oldest Bar, situated in one of the most important working class areas in the city, we tell the fascinating history of this bar and the entire area
15 minutes here
